Breach five corporate nodes with overclock and packets, and pull the data out. Every packet you send is a read on whether you get out ahead.
Each node accepts data packets in ascending order only. Send a 7 and the 5 in your hand is dead weight.
Opening a node costs you 20 points up front, so a node you cannot finish is a node you should never have touched.
Overclock multiplies whatever its node ends up worth — including the losses. Push eight or more cards into one node, Overclock included, and you take the Full Breach bonus.
Three security levels, from a relaxed run to an opponent that reads the board and pushes. At every level, the opponent plays by the same rules you do and never sees your hand.
